Bye ByeL'Arc〜en〜Ciel

It was included on the album “BUTTERFLY,” released in 2012.

It drew attention as a release coming four years after the previous work.

This song is used in a wide variety of situations and is dedicated to lovers, friends, and the like.

It was performed live in memory of a staff member who passed away the day before the concert.

SHINEL’Arc〜en〜Ciel

The 35th single “SHINE,” released as a double A-side with “NEXUS 4.” It was used as the opening theme for the TV anime Moribito: Guardian of the Spirit and, in China, as the song for Ezaki Glico’s “Mousa” commercial.

Since the overall key is high and there are occasional wide interval jumps, adjust the key to suit your voice when singing it at karaoke.

The melody itself is relaxed, making it a catchy and easy-to-sing pop tune, so give it a try!

erosionL'Arc〜en〜Ciel

This is one of the songs that became a hot topic when three singles were released simultaneously.

The other two tracks included were HONEY and Kasou.

They also had simultaneous single releases around 1998.

It was used as an insert song in the movie GODZILLA.

The chorus uses irregular meter, creating a perfect blend of unease and coolness.

Erosion -lose control-L'Arc〜en〜Ciel

Released simultaneously with HONEY and Kasou, the 12th single Shinshoku ~lose control~, which was also used as an insert song in the film GODZILLA.

With its opening marked by an ominous guitar arpeggio and dark lyrics, it showcases a different side of L’Arc~en~Ciel’s appeal from the other two tracks.

The overall key is quite low, but since the ensemble features irregular time signatures, pay close attention to the rhythm when singing.

The melody itself is easy to remember, so definitely give it a try at karaoke.

READY STRADY GOL'Arc〜en〜Ciel

This is L’Arc-en-Ciel’s 22nd single, “READY STEADY GO.” This song, which was also used as the opening theme for the anime Fullmetal Alchemist, is popular across a wide range of age groups even among L’Arc-en-Ciel’s catalog.

The B-side of this single includes versions of the same track with each member’s part removed, which is said to carry a message fitting for their first single after resuming activities: that if any one part is missing, it no longer constitutes L’Arc’s sound.

Don't be Afraid English VersionL'Arc〜en〜Ciel

“Don’t be Afraid -English version-” is a new song L’Arc-en-Ciel released in 2016, used in a promotional film for Sony’s hi-res capable headphones, the MDR-1000X.

As is true of the band members in general, this long-awaited release shows that Hyde’s charisma has not changed in the slightest with time; even as the years pass, both his vocal prowess and Hyde himself remain virtually unchanged, which is astonishing.

His charismatic aura perfectly suits a commercial for the cutting-edge hi-res device, leaving one utterly captivated.

DAYBREAK’S BELLL'Arc〜en〜Ciel

Released in 2007, this song was used as the opening theme for the anime Mobile Suit Gundam 00.

The vocalist hyde wrote the lyrics, expressing a woman’s feelings for a beloved man who must go off to war.

Deep themes for an anime, indeed.
